Are Sugar Free Drinks Mixes Good For Diabetics

Is diet Coke a safe beverage for diabetics? The American Diabetes Association (ADA) notes that although diet sodas may be used as a “short-term substitute,” “generally, persons are recommended to reduce their consumption of sweetened and nonnutritive-sweetened drinks and replace them with other beverages, with a focus on water.”

Do sugar-free beverages cause an insulin spike?

Artificial sweeteners stimulate cephalic phase insulin release, resulting in a slight increase in insulin levels. Regular usage alters the equilibrium of microorganisms in our stomach. This may cause our cells to become resistant to the insulin we generate, resulting in elevated blood sugar and insulin levels.

Is it safe for a diabetic to consume ordinary soda?

The American Diabetes Association advises that patients with diabetes abstain from sugar-sweetened drinks such as soda, since they can rapidly spike blood glucose and add hundreds of calories per serving.

Is Coca-Cola Zero really sugar-free?

Coke Zero has no sugar. However, the sugar replacements it includes may not be the healthiest choice for those wanting to lower their risk of diabetes. In a 14-year study of 66,118 women, researchers discovered a link between artificially sweetened beverage use and an elevated risk of type 2 diabetes ( 16 ).

How is Coke Zero sugar-free?

Yes. In our bottles and cans, we sweeten Coke Zero Sugar using a combination of aspartame and acesulfame potassium (or Ace-K). They combine to provide a delicious flavor with no added sugar or calories.

Is Orange Juice Diabetic Friendly?

On a scale of 100, the glycemic index assigns orange juice a value between 66 and 76, indicating its effect on blood sugar levels. This makes fruit juice a high GI beverage, and high GI meals and beverages are generally best avoided by those with diabetes.
